The Tour Itinerary and Highlights

The tour kicks off with a pre-show introduction—a chance to familiarize yourself with the culture of idol fandom. Here, your guide explains fan chants (wotagei), the concept of having an “Oshi” (your favorite idol), and how fans participate during performances.

Once the show begins, you’ll see local idol groups perform with high-energy routines and catchy tunes. We loved the way the guide broke down the performance, pointing out specific chants and encouraging us to join in. The passion of the fans is infectious, and the atmosphere is electric—imagine a sea of fans waving glow sticks, singing, and dancing to their favorite tunes.

After the show, you’re encouraged to browse the merchandise booths, which sell everything from T-shirts to posters. If you decide to do the cheki photo session, you can snap a picture with the idols, a fun keepsake of your night.
